Tereza Chirambo
Research Associate, Making Africa Urban

Tereza Chirambo is a research consultant at Equip Consulting Group, with a Master’s degree in Social Development from the University of Cape Town. Her expertise spans youth and women’s empowerment, private sector development, and local economic development.
Over the past four years, Tereza has coordinated multidisciplinary research projects in Malawi, focusing on areas such as Micro Small, and Medium Enterprises (MSME), Village Savings and Loans Associations (VSLA), and both urban and rural livelihoods.
Role in the Making Africa Urban Project
Tereza supports a project that examines the impact of large-scale urban investments on residents’ livelihoods. The focus is on Chinese-funded developments in Lilongwe city, specifically the Henan Guoji housing development and the Bingu National Stadium. The project also assesses the peri-urban expansion of Lilongwe, particularly the growth of private real estate companies and new housing construction on the western side of the city, including the Airwing development in Malawi.
